Are you looking to dynamically insert multi-line strings using jQuery in your web development projects? You've come to the right place! In this article, we'll walk you through how to leverage the power of jQuery to easily insert multi-line strings into your code.
Let's kick things off by understanding the concept of multi-line strings. In JavaScript, creating multi-line strings can be a bit tricky due to the inherent limitations of single-line strings. However, with the help of jQuery, we can simplify this process.
To begin, make sure you have jQuery included in your project. You can either download jQuery from the official website or use a content delivery network (CDN) to link it directly in your HTML file.
Next, let's dive into the code. Here's a simple example illustrating how you can insert a multi-line string using jQuery:
// Define your multi-line string
var multiLineString = `
This is
a multi-line
string inserted
using jQuery.
`;
// Insert the multi-line string into an element with ID "output"
$('#output').html(multiLineString);
In the above code snippet, we first define our multi-line string using backticks (`). This is a template literal feature introduced in ES6 that allows for easy creation of multi-line strings in JavaScript.
We then target an HTML element with the ID of "output" using jQuery's selector syntax `$('#output')` and use the `.html()` method to insert our multi-line string into that element.
It's important to note that using backticks to define multi-line strings is not supported in older browsers. If you need to support legacy browsers, you may want to consider transpiling your code using a tool like Babel.
Another approach to inserting multi-line strings with jQuery is to create an array of strings and join them together. Here's an example illustrating this method:
var multiLineArray = [
'This is',
'a multi-line',
'string inserted',
'using jQuery.'
];
$('#output').html(multiLineArray.join('<br>'));
In this example, we define an array of strings and use the `.join()` method to concatenate them with a line break (`
`). This approach can be useful when handling dynamic content or generating strings programmatically.
By mastering the techniques outlined in this article, you can streamline the process of inserting multi-line strings using jQuery in your projects. Whether you prefer template literals or string arrays, jQuery provides the flexibility and convenience you need to enhance your web development workflow.
We hope you found this guide helpful, and we encourage you to experiment with these methods in your own projects. Happy coding!